To be honest, I have been following Pandya Store here and there for the past year, and this show does not deserve a leap, it deserves a justifiable ending for all the characters.


1: Gaumbi is an absolute let down from when he was first introduced. The charm, the "protector" glow has long been gone. Now to see that he died before he could regain his glory is just a sad ending to his character.

2: Dhara... too far ruined to be redeemed in my opinion. Not like she needs any more screen time since the show revolves around her at every point 🙄

3: Dev, Rishita, Natasha (wasn't she named Saachi in the beginning, lol?), and Sesh deserved true bonding time together as a family. 

4: Shiva's character was my absolute favorite in terms of growth potential. Of course, the writers did everything to ruin him. Kind of sad that he barely was a part of his own son's life, and once he gains his memories, he barely has screen space to impart his knowledge/lessons learned for Mittu. It would've been great if we could've gotten one last scene of Shiva and Mittu bonding while in Pandya Store. Mittu could've been on Shiva's shoulders as he helped his father stock the store. Shiva could've told him the importance of the store, and it would've been a great transition to Mittu's adult character having the same passion for the store. 

5: Raavi... the most abused character 🥲. Girl should've gotten more happiness than this. Sad that she isn't even able to watch her son grow up...

6: Krish and Prerna... to be honest, never watched for them. It seems like their baby will not see the light of day which is sad because what's the point of having Prerna be pregnant?


And now, we have a leap when there's so much that the writers could have explored...


I have no idea how they are going to frame the next generation. It seems like all the popular Bengali shows have been remade. But, as what happened in Ghum, it seems like old shows could be recycled and presented again. 


Whereas the first generation seemed like an ensemble cast, it seems like this generation will be focused on Natasha, Natasha, Natasha... The two actors who play Mittu and Sesh barely got screen time, and they barely had any character introduction other than the stereotypical, "The boys are only interested in their games." And no mention on whether the male lead is Chiku or someone else (if he is someone else, I'll assume Chiku will be the antagonist or something). 


Like, did the writers forget how they introduced these children? Sesh was supposed to be the no nonsense, fearless kid. Mittu is the sweet, soft-spoken one. Instead, they wash away all those characteristics and instead make Natasha be the family supporter/golden child which is hard to believe.


It would be more realistic to show a future generation where the Pandya family is broken beyond repair. 


A word for the writers... here's a storyline that probably makes better sense compared to the promo you guys revealed:


-After the death of the basically everyone in the family, Suman decides to put all her hopes onto Natasha because she thinks the kidney is equivalent to the heart. Natasha latches onto that love since she has no one else to turn to.

-Sesh is still a rowdy/rough type of guy. He is absolutely distrustful of Natasha and never accepts her since she is an "outsider" to him. The only person he considers family is Mittu, and whenever he hears Suman talking about Natasha's marriage, he is secretly happy since that will mean he will not have to deal with her. 

-Mittu is still the sweetheart/soft-spoken guy. He has no bad habits, and he works at the store like clockwork since that's the only thing that reminds him of his own parents. He has a soft spot for Natasha, and is often caught in the middle between Natasha and Sesh's fights. 


And this Dhaval dude... don't know if he is Chiku or someone else, but he could be a CEO that wants to buy up the land that the Pandya Store is on so he could build something bigger and bolder. But, the siblings all come together to stop that from happening, and somewhere in the middle, Dhaval realizes the importance of the store as well. 


It could've been a wholesome story about siblings putting aside their differences and realizing what family actually means. About a rich juggernaut falling in love with a stubborn FL. About a soft-spoken dude gaining courage and bravery to stand for something he believes in. 


But no, it'll be toxic, ML will eventually be reduced to becoming a prop/or become a bhabhi worshipper. The Pandya Store will be forgotten, and Suman will continue to wreak havoc in the generation of Natasha and Dhaval's children.
